Grand Jury blasts San Lorenzo Valley Water Management District

The San Lorenzo Valley Water District lacks proper oversight as the board of directors has relinquished its responsibility to oversee the finances to the executive director, according to the 2014 Santa Cruz Grand Jury Report released Tuesday.

SVMS bond measure to appear in June ballot

It's now official. After a unanimous vote of the Scotts Valley Unified School District's Board of Trustees on Tuesday night, a proposal for a $35 million bond measure to replace the dilapidated Scotts Valley Middle School is officially headed for voters in the June 3 election.
